Output fe824752f50c3da4d8aa693a55c53befea8948fc65d2a0dd6b50a58ef20afa67:3

value
551376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b58c7e0e41930770784683b8b867a06d08d3d20 OP_EQUAL
address
376p9TXWCuQFjT8nGg75Mc7WQAJ3NzGREU
transaction
fe824752f50c3da4d8aa693a55c53befea8948fc65d2a0dd6b50a58ef20afa67
confirmations
290994
spent
true